Jesse needs 10 1/4 feet of chain to complete an outdoor project. He has two small pieces each measuring 2 1/8 feet and a third p
Effectus [21]

Answer:

= 2 1/4 feet

Step-by-step explanation:

Length of chain Jesse needs = 10 1/4 feet

Length of chain Jesse has:

Two small pieces each measuring 2 1/8 feet

= 2 × 2 1/8 feet

= 2 × 17/8

= 34/8 feet

Third piece measuring 3 3/4 feet

Total Length of chain Jesse has = 34/8 feet + 3 3/4 feet

= 34/8 + 15/4

= 34+30/8

= 64/8

= 8 feet

Total Length of chain Jesse has = 8 feet

Length of chain Jesse needs to purchase = Length of chain Jesse needs - Total Length of chain Jesse has

= 10 1/4 feet - 8 feet

= 2 1/4 feet

Length of chain Jesse needs to purchase = 2 1/4 feet
